Mobility Scooters for Sale

A mobility scooter consists of three or four wheels along with a frame, seat and battery, a motor, and a tiller, allowing users to easily travel. It's an excellent alternative to wheelchairs because it gives you a sense of independence and is usually cheaper. It offers more maneuverability and speed than a wheel chair and also the capability to store items at the front of the scooter in a location that is easy to access.

A Mobility Scooters For Sale London scooter comes with an attached basket which will keep your belongings in view. This eliminates the need for you to hold your purse or tie items to the side of the chair, which can be dangerous.

There are a variety of scooters that are available. Three-wheeled scooters are renowned for their small turning radius and are perfect for indoor use. If you're looking for a scooter that can also be used on outdoor surfaces, consider a four-wheeled model that is full-size. They offer better stability and are built to withstand the rough terrain.

The best way to keep your mobility scooter operating efficiently is to maintain it regularly. These tasks can include examining the brake pads and, if needed, replacing them and tightening bolts that join the handlebars and the stem to the fork and frame.

If your scooter ceases to function it could be caused by a battery issue. Be sure to count the number of beeps. Each beep represents an exact fault code that can be decoded by an expert on scooters. It could also be caused by the switch or controller being damaged which can be fixed by using the correct components.

The tires of your scooter can make an enormous difference in the ride comfort. You can select between foam-filled or solid tires that will not go flat and pneumatic wheels that are filled with air, similar to those used on cars, but they can go flat. Or you can combine both. Pneumatic wheels can be found on the most popular scooters because they offer an easy ride and are long-lasting.
